域名服務(wù)器(DNS)是互聯(lián)網(wǎng)的基礎(chǔ),負(fù)責(zé)將域名解析為IP地址,如果DNS服務(wù)出現(xiàn)問題,可能會(huì)導(dǎo)致網(wǎng)站無(wú)法訪問、郵件發(fā)送失敗等問題,定期檢測(cè)DNS服務(wù)器的狀態(tài)是非常重要的,以下是一些常用的DNS檢測(cè)方法:
1. 使用ping命令
ping 目標(biāo)域名
如果你想檢查google.com的DNS解析是否正常,可以在命令行中輸入ping google.com
,如果DNS解析正常,你將看到類似于PING google.com (xxx.xxx.xxx.xxx): 56 data bytes
的輸出,其中xxx.xxx.xxx.xxx
是google.com的IP地址。
2. 使用nslookup命令
nslookup 目標(biāo)域名
這個(gè)命令會(huì)顯示目標(biāo)域名的DNS記錄,包括主機(jī)名和對(duì)應(yīng)的IP地址。
3. 使用dig命令
dig 目標(biāo)域名
dig命令提供了更詳細(xì)的DNS查詢結(jié)果,包括查詢類型、查詢時(shí)間、服務(wù)器名稱等。
4. 使用在線DNS檢測(cè)工具
有很多在線工具可以幫助你檢測(cè)DNS服務(wù)器的狀態(tài),
[Google Domains](https://domains.google)
[DNS Checker](https://www.dnschecker.org)
[MX Toolbox](https://mxtoolbox.com)
這些工具通常提供更全面的檢測(cè),包括DNS記錄的完整性、郵件服務(wù)器的狀態(tài)、Web服務(wù)器的狀態(tài)等。
5. 使用網(wǎng)絡(luò)監(jiān)控工具
如果你有大量的服務(wù)器需要管理,可能需要使用網(wǎng)絡(luò)監(jiān)控工具來自動(dòng)化DNS檢測(cè)過程,Nagios、Zabbix、PRTG等工具都提供了DNS檢測(cè)的功能。
6. 使用腳本進(jìn)行定期檢測(cè)
你可以編寫腳本,定期運(yùn)行上述命令,并將結(jié)果保存到日志文件中,這樣,即使出現(xiàn)短暫的DNS問題,你也可以在日志中找到線索。
以上是一些常用的DNS檢測(cè)方法,你可以根據(jù)實(shí)際需要進(jìn)行選擇。